What it does

That video you bookmarked? You were never going to rewatch it. And if you had, you’d have just opened the app and started scrolling again. Shortsmark skips the rewatch and hands you the idea directly—so the time you’d have spent scrolling is time you get back. Shortsmark extracts, structures, and saves actionable insights, technical takeaways, and mental models from short-form video platforms into a distraction-free workspace designed for action rather than continuous consumption.

Instant capture, full-context recall, and an external memory built to think like you. Save any public link and Shortsmark keeps the idea, with a citation back to where it came from.

Shortsmark turns long videos, articles, and documents into a personalized feed of posts you can read in seconds.   • Hey HN, Henry from Cactus here! We previously released Cactus Needle, a 14MB agentic LLM for tool call, device use, and structured extraction for phones, wearables, smart homes, small robots and microcontrollers. We got really great feedback here, and have now incorporated the suggestions to release Needle 2. The whole model is a single 14MB binary that runs a full session in 28MB of RAM; 45m parameters at 2bit compression. Needle hits 500 tokens/sec decode speed on a Raspberry Pi 5, sits between 400-1,500 tokens/sec on VR devices like Meta Quest 3S and Apple Vision Pro, and ranges…
